MARTIN MITCHELL ENTERPRISES, INC. v. CORRIGAN

No. C 72-570.

34 Ohio Misc. 49 (1973)

MARTIN MITCHELL ENTERPRISES, INC., ET AL., v. CORRIGAN ET AL.

United States District Court, Northern District of Ohio, Eastern Division.

Decided February 1, 1973.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Messrs. Gold, Rotatori, Messerman & Hanna, for plaintiff.

Mr. John Dowling, Mr. Richard R. Hollington, Jr., director of law, and Mr. Malcolm C. Douglas, for defendant.

Before PAUL C. WEICK, United States Circuit Judge. THOMAS D. LAMBROS, United States District Judge. GIRARD E. KALBFLEISCH, United States Senior District Judge.


KALBFLEISCH, SR. J.

This cause has been submitted upon the briefs, exhibits, stipulated facts, and oral argument.

On June 1, 1972, plaintiffs filed a complaint which requested injunctive and other equitable relief against defendants John T. Corrigan, Everett Chandler, Carlton Rush, and the city of Cleveland, Ohio, and further requested declaratory judgment to issue as to the constitutionality of R. C. 4731.34...
